### Runbook: InkMill Markdown Pipeline — Renderer Stall

If rendered previews stop updating, first check the InkMill worker queue depth; a stall above five minutes means the sanitizer stage is wedged. Drain the queue with `inkmill drain --safe`, then restart workers one at a time to preserve cache warmth. Record the restart in the incident log, and include the build token printed below.

trace token, bawig-yageg: htk6_3563df

## Changed defaults

Heads up: the Ledgerline tax-rate lookup cache now defaults to a 15-minute TTL instead of 24 hours. Turns out rates in the Veldt County sandbox were going stale mid-demo, which was embarrassing. Eviction is now LRU rather than FIFO, and the cache warms on boot. If you're reviewing, check that nothing hardcodes the old TTL. The new defaults land as follows.

deployment values, bajop-taweg:
holwyn:
  log_level: debug
  metrics_host: metrics.holwyn.zemvarsys.internal
  pool_size: 32

The Dustpan data-retention sweeper deletes expired records from the Harrowgate archive tier on a weekly schedule. Release managers: any change to sweep windows, retention thresholds, or exclusion lists requires a signed approval before deployment. Dry-run output must be attached to the release ticket, and legal-hold exclusions must be re-verified after every config change. Emergency pauses may be executed without approval but must be reported within one business day. The approval authority for all sweeper releases is the person named below.

approver of fafof-yajep = Jordor Fenath

## Break-Glass: PixHoard Image Cache

New folks: if the PixHoard image cache leaks memory and OOMs the Renner nodes, don't wait for approvals. Restart via the break-glass account, file an incident, and notify the cache owner. Access is audited. The break-glass account unlocks with the recovery passphrase below.

recovery phrase for kagaf-yajof: fraax-quenwyn-lamion

- [ ] Shuttle-bus gate: the shuttle between Oakhaven Plaza and the Linfield Annex departs from Gate 4, behind the south car park. Assistants booking seats for visiting staff should confirm the run the day before, as the last service leaves at 18:40. The gate barrier is badge-controlled; new starters without an active badge should use the temporary code below.

badge for bahop-tajof: bdg-SYX-0